Air compressor scattering still present after isolation

Ethan, Adrian, Sheila

A few minutes before Nov 01 2019 20:41:42 UTC, the instrument air compressor was put on isolation springs in order to mitigate scattering in DARM at 35 Hz (see alog 52879). The first attached plot shows when the compressor was placed on springs. The horizontal red line in the figure it set slightly above 35 Hz.

Following up on this a few days later (Nov 6), we see there is still some scattering at 35 Hz that is consistent with the behaviour of the air compressor. This seen in the second attached figure.

Some work could be undertaken to better isolate the compressor and/or locate the coupling site.
